如何安装和配置NimbusLookAndFeel
时间: 2023-08-05 18:03:37 浏览: 30
安装和配置NimbusLookAndFeel非常简单,你可以按照以下步骤操作:
1. 确认你的Java版本是否支持NimbusLookAndFeel。NimbusLookAndFeel在Java 6u10及更高版本中才被引入,所以请确认你的Java版本是否足够高。
2. 在你的代码中设置NimbusLookAndFeel,例如:
```
try {
UIManager.setLookAndFeel("javax.swing.plaf.nimbus.NimbusLookAndFeel");
} catch (Exception e) {
// handle exception
}
```
3. 运行你的程序并检查是否已经成功使用了NimbusLookAndFeel。
如果你仍然遇到问题,可以尝试查看一下Java官方文档或者通过搜索引擎查找更多关于NimbusLookAndFeel的信息。
相关问题
"com.sun.java.swing.plaf.nimbus.NimbusLookAndFeel"
"com.sun.java.swing.plaf.nimbus.NimbusLookAndFeel"是Java Swing中预定义的一种外观,也被称为Nimbus外观。它是一个现代化的外观,最初于Java SE 6中引入,取代了旧的Metal外观。Nimbus外观具有清晰、简洁的外观和感觉,同时还提供了许多可定制的选项,可以通过UIManager来设置。使用Nimbus外观可以使Java Swing应用程序看起来更现代化,更符合当今的设计趋势。需要注意的是,Nimbus外观在某些平台上可能会有性能问题,特别是在老旧的计算机上。
UIManager.setLookAndFeel( "javax.swing.plaf.nimbus.NimbusLookAndFeel"
`UIManager.setLookAndFeel()` 是 Java Swing 中的一个方法,它用于设置 Swing 应用程序的外观和感觉。在这个例子中,`setLookAndFeel()` 方法将应用程序的外观设置为 Nimbus 外观。Nimbus 外观是 Java SE 6 中引入的一种新的 Look and Feel,它提供了一种现代化的外观和感觉,并具有高度可配置性和可定制性。
`setLookAndFeel()` 方法的语法如下:
```
public static void setLookAndFeel(String className) throws ClassNotFoundException, InstantiationException, IllegalAccessException, UnsupportedLookAndFeelException
```
其中,`className` 参数是一个字符串,用于指定要设置的外观类的名称。在这个例子中,我们使用 `"javax.swing.plaf.nimbus.NimbusLookAndFeel"` 字符串来指定 Nimbus 外观类的名称。
`setLookAndFeel()` 方法可能会抛出多个异常,包括 `ClassNotFoundException`、`InstantiationException`、`IllegalAccessException` 和 `UnsupportedLookAndFeelException`。在这个例子中,我们使用了简单的异常处理语句来处理可能会抛出的异常。